mgg wrote: FWIW, CA issues titles for both boat and trailer. Same in Illinois. and that to me is the difficult decision on buying an out of state boat and/or trailor where a title isn't required by the origional residential state. I know I can check in with the IL. DMV about a trailer transer and various state laws, but in IL we don't have a "title" to a boat/craft. Its a "Water Conservation Certificate" issued by the Dept. of Conservation. Getting info from our local office is like 1) finding hens teeth, 2) then pulling them. |
